![]() |
Главная Случайная страница Контакты | Мы поможем в написании вашей работы! | |
|
Наиболее старый тип ядер. Именно на них были основаны первые САПР. Частные ядра геометрического моделирования разрабатываются и поддерживаются разработчиками CAD-систем для использования исключительно в своих приложениях. Собственное ядро – CATIA (CGM).
Преимущества:
1. Тесная интеграция с интерфейсом приложения.
2. Создается только та функциональность ядра, которая нужна разработчику САПР.
3. Гибкость, возможность быстрого устранения ошибок.
4. Финансовый фактор.
Недостатки:
1. Недостаток квалифицированных специалистов в области вычислительной геометрии и компьютерной графики.
2. Финансовый фактор. Мало создать ядро, его нужно постоянно совершенствовать, т.к. требования к ядру зависят и от круга решаемых задач, от мощности вычислительной техники и т.д. При этом создаются не только новые модули и зачастую переделываются и отлаженные части.
Преимуществом частных ядер является более глубокая интеграция с интерфейсом CAD-приложения.
Ядра, доступные в исходном коде (ядра с открытым кодом)
Появились последними Ядра, доступные в исходном коде подобны лицензированным ядрам. Они также разрабатываются и поддерживаются одной компанией и затем лицензируются другим компаниям для использования в CAD-приложениях.
Отличие стоит в том, что эти разработчики обеспечиваю исходный код ядра, в который можно вносить изменения. Этот тип ядер не особенно популярен, в промышленном масштабе применяется крайне редко. Причина – недоверие к качеству ядра. Кроме того, в чужой программе разобраться достаточно сложно.
Open CASCADE доступно в исходном коде с 1999 года.
Дата публикования: 2015-04-09; Прочитано: 325 | Нарушение авторского права страницы | Мы поможем в написании вашей работы!